To a very large extent, the quality of graphics rendered using OverLua depends entirely on the effects programmer, ie. you.
It's quite possible to write some code that renders totally distorted images or just starts some infinite allocation (eventually crashing the process.)

Think of OverLua as a gun turret that tracks your feet until you understand the mechanism to install a new tracking program, to use a classic (and already overused) analogy.

I agree this may sound weird, but OverLua is extremely hard to use correctly, until you fully understand the logic in it, then it becomes very straightforward to use.
Myself, I find it blindingly obvious why things should be done the way I designed OverLua to be used, but at the same time I can (mostly) understand why many people won't easily understand the concepts.
